Program Description:
Make a Shaker-style table, CD holder, speaker boxes, and a host of other interesting projects produced in this program. Woodworking is a supported program where students will learn about tools, joinery, turning, fasteners, abrasives, finishes, and computerized CNC routing. Students make individual, group, and class projects from a variety of woods.  Part of this program is called Basic Woodworking which is designed for a wider range of students.  All students will be exposed to community service, artistic techniques, manufacturing, and custom craftsmanship through field trips and shop projects.  Math is covered through the use of the PLATO lab and individual classroom instruction.  Students can move onto one, two, or four year post-secondary opportunities along with many career options.

Career Opportunities:
Entry Level Carpentry
Cabinetry
Woodworking
Mill Work
Building Supplies Store
